For systems where direct contact with the liquid is not optimal, a contactless water level sensor may be a better choice. A non contact liquid level sensor can spot liquid with the wall surface of a tank or by using external noticing approaches, decreasing wear and contamination risks. This is particularly valuable in closed containers, corrosive atmospheres, or sanitary applications where preserving pureness matters. Due to the fact that there are less relocating parts, a contactless solution likewise lowers the possibility of mechanical failure. In numerous modern-day installations, the appeal of a non contact liquid level sensor depends on its mix of benefit, hygiene, and longevity.

The selection between contact and non-contact noticing usually depends on the kind of tank and the liquid involved. A plastic or glass container may work well with an external sensor, while a metal tank might call for a probe-based layout or another approach that can function with the tank's building and construction. A liquid sensor created for one environment may not do well in an additional, so it is essential to match the innovation to the application. Industrial procedures often need greater than a simple on-off signal. They may need continuous measurement, repetitive safety and security controls, or integration with automatic shutoff devices. In these instances, a water level control switch can be component of a larger process that starts or stops pumps based on liquid level. In a production plant, the switch might prevent a pump from running when the tank is vacant, safeguarding the motor from damage. In farming, the exact same concept assists take care of irrigation tanks and livestock water supply.
